Why Can the Brain (And Not a Computer) Make Sense of the Liar Paradox?
Ordinary computing machines prohibit self-reference because it leads to logical inconsistencies and undecidability. In contrast, the human mind can understand self-referential statements without necessitating physically impossible brain states. Why can the brain make sense of self-reference? “Nocebo” calls for vaccination side effects.
Most of the side effects that people experience after a COVID-19 vaccination can be blamed on the ‘nocebo’ effect. The nocebo effect is like the evil twin of the placebo effect — for example, it heightens pain if a person anticipates that something will hurt.
